How does the 20 PPI pore density and 1.27 mm nominal pore pitch influence the trade-off between surface area and flow permeability for electrochemical electrode applications?
The 20 PPI structure provides a nominal pore pitch of 1.27 mm, balancing extensive internal surface exposure with a high through-pore rate of at least 98% and a porosity range of 60–98%. This allows gases and liquids to move through the material while maintaining sufficient surface area for catalytic contact and electrode loading, making it suitable for battery and fuel-cell electrodes where both reactant transport and active material deposition are critical.

This 20 PPI open-cell nickel foam sheet (100 × 200 × 20 mm) offers a high-surface-area, highly permeable porous network with ≥98% through-pore rate and 60–98% porosity, making it suitable for electrode, catalysis, filtration, and heat-transfer applications. Its thermal stability up to 1100°C and lightweight metallic structure enable integration into high-temperature or weight-sensitive systems, but the open cellular structure requires careful handling and environment-specific corrosion verification.
Positive
- High porosity and through-pore rate: With 60–98% porosity and ≥98% through-pore rate, the 20 PPI open network provides extensive internal surface area and efficient fluid permeation, supporting catalytic contact, electrode loading, and filtration flow.
- Thermal resistance up to 1100°C: Listed high-temperature capability above 1100°C and heat-transfer coefficient >3 W/(m²·K) enable use in high-temperature processes such as hydrogen electrolysis, combustion surfaces, and heat-pipe wicks without structural degradation.
Trade-offs
- Sensitive to mechanical damage: The open cellular structure must be protected from heavy impact, crushing, and contamination during storage and handling; physical damage can compromise pore integrity and flow performance.
- Corrosion and environment verification required: While the foam resists high temperatures and acid/alkali conditions generally, the product literature explicitly requires confirming application-critical corrosion, temperature, and mechanical requirements before ordering, indicating that compatibility is not universal.
